WebMay also be called "Green Amethyst" by some jewelers. Blue Quartz The blue variety of Quartz, which is uncommon in nature, is seldom used as a gemstone. Most "Blue Quartz" is clear Rock Crystal irradiated with gold to from a deep sky blue color. Blue Quartz may also refer to a dull grayish-blue Quartz in massive form with Crocidolite inclusions. The green gemstones were named after the … WebColor-changing garnets range from green to blue in natural light, and under different lighting conditions, they become red or purple. Once again we’ve got the same mechanism as Alexandrite controlling the stone’s appearance. It’s just a matter of how our eyes interact with the stone’s absorption and transmission of photons. WebAmazonite – Also called Amazon Stone, this blue-green feldspar variety of microcline is named after the Amazon river and is frequently mined in Brazil. It is a semi-precious gemstone.
